Sal Gonzalez enlisted in the U.S. Marine Corps after the 9/11 attacks, inspired to give back to the country that had given his family so much. In 2004, while serving in Iraq, his truck was hit by an IED, resulting in the loss of his left leg below the knee, PTSD, and a traumatic brain injury. While recovering in a Maryland hospital, 黑料不打烊庐 (WWP) helped change his outlook on life.
Determined to thrive and honor his fallen comrades, Sal began sharing his experiences to encourage other veterans to seek help. Music played a crucial role in his recovery, allowing him to process emotions and inspire others. His talent gained national attention, leading to appearances on 鈥淎merica鈥檚 Got Talent鈥 and 鈥淣ashville,鈥 and the release of his EP, 鈥淗eroes,鈥 in 2020. Sal continues to support his family through his music career, living his dream and showing other veterans that it鈥檚 possible to follow their passions and lead fulfilling lives.
